API RP 1174

Recommended Practice for Onshore Hazardous Liquid Pipeline Emergency Preparedness and Response

active, Most Current
Buy Now
Organization: API
Publication Date: 1 December 2015
Status: active
Page Count: 48
scope:

This Recommended Practice (RP) provides to operators of onshore hazardous liquid pipelines a framework that promotes the continual improvement of emergency planning and response processes, including identification and mitigation of associated risks and implementation of changes from lessons learned.

This RP assists the operator in preparing for a safe, timely, and effective response to a pipeline emergency. This RP applies to assets under the jurisdiction of the U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T), specifically U.S. Title 49 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) Parts 194 and 195. Operators of non-DOT jurisdictional pipelines or tank assets could make voluntary use of this document.

This RP is not intended to apply to the following:

a) post-response environmental remediation,

b) exploration and production operations,

c) offshore hazardous liquid pipeline operations,

d) facility piping, or

e) natural gas transmission and distribution pipeline operations.
